Introduction

The book is organized into four main lectures. Lecture I, “Life and Work of the Buddha,” outlines the historical setting in which Buddhism arose, the Buddha’s biography, his renunciation, enlightenment, first sermon, the Middle Path, the Four Noble Truths, early disciples, the Buddhist order, and the final scene of his life. Lecture II, “The Chief Doctrines of Buddhism,” analyzes the doctrinal foundation of Buddhism through the Pāli texts, explaining suffering, karma, rebirth, causation, Nirvāṇa, Buddhist cosmology, divine beings, heavens, hells, and later developments. Lecture III, “Buddha’s Moral Teaching,” examines Buddhist ethics, including lay discipline, monastic obligations, the Ten Moral Precepts, Pātimokkha, uposatha, the Four Stages, the Ten Perfections, and moral ideals represented through previous-birth stories. Lecture IV, “Buddhism and Christianity,” compares the two traditions by contrasting Buddhist morality, Nirvāṇa, self-sacrifice, monasticism, death, women, cosmology, and salvation with Christian doctrines; it also discusses proposed Buddhist influence on Christianity, including Gospel parallels, Barlaam and Josaphat, monasticism, Lamaism, Gnosticism, and related topics. The volume also includes a note on Buddha’s birth and a bibliography.
